    As [nearly] all the paper’s comments say, it’s probably a lone wild bird. Singletons are seen occasionally in S Wales. There has been on on occasions here near Penarth. There are 1000’s of them in SE England, incl central London. Some hers ago there used to be a roost of about 3000 in trees near Esher Rugby Club!
